You are currently viewing 10 Effective Strategies to Increase Website Traffic

10 Effective Strategies to Increase Website Traffic

You know how important it is to have a steady stream of visitors coming to your website, right? Well, guess what? We've got you covered! In this article, we will share with you 10 effective strategies that will skyrocket your website traffic. Whether you're a small business owner, a blogger, or an aspiring entrepreneur, these tips will help you take your online presence to the next level. Get ready to witness an influx of visitors as we dive into these proven techniques to boost your website traffic!

Search Engine Optimization (SEO)

Keyword Research

When it comes to increasing website traffic, one of the most important strategies to focus on is Search Engine Optimization (SEO). This involves optimizing your website so that it appears higher in search engine results. Keyword research plays a crucial role in SEO as it helps you identify the terms and phrases people are using to search for products or services related to your business. By incorporating these keywords effectively into your website content, you can increase your chances of ranking higher in search engine results and attracting more organic traffic.

On-Page SEO

On-page SEO refers to the optimization techniques that can be implemented directly on your website. This includes optimizing meta tags, headings, and URLs, as well as ensuring your website has high-quality content rich in relevant keywords. By structuring your website in a way that search engines can easily understand and index, you can improve your website's visibility and increase the likelihood of attracting organic traffic.

Link Building

Link building is another important aspect of SEO that can contribute to increasing website traffic. It involves acquiring high-quality backlinks from other websites to your own. These backlinks act as votes of confidence from other websites, indicating to search engines that your website is trustworthy and authoritative. By building a network of quality backlinks, you can improve your website's credibility and visibility in search engine results, ultimately driving more traffic to your site.

Content Marketing

Create High-Quality Content

Creating high-quality content is essential for attracting and engaging website visitors. By offering valuable and informative content, you can establish yourself as an authority in your industry and gain the trust of your target audience. High-quality content also has the potential to be shared on social media platforms, increasing your visibility and driving more traffic to your website.

Use Relevant Keywords

Incorporating relevant keywords into your content is vital for both SEO and attracting organic traffic. By conducting thorough keyword research, you can identify the most relevant and popular keywords related to your industry. These keywords should then be strategically placed throughout your content to optimize your website for search engines and increase its chances of appearing in relevant search results.

Optimize Meta Tags

Meta tags are HTML elements that provide information about a web page to search engines. Optimizing meta tags, specifically the title tag and meta description, can significantly impact your website's performance in search engine results. By crafting compelling and keyword-rich meta tags, you can increase the visibility of your website in search engine results, which in turn can drive more traffic to your site.

Social Media Marketing

Leverage Social Media Platforms

Social media platforms provide a tremendous opportunity to increase website traffic. By creating profiles and establishing a presence on platforms such as Facebook, Instagram, Twitter, and LinkedIn, you can reach a broader audience and direct them back to your website. By consistently posting engaging content and interacting with your followers, you can build a loyal community and drive traffic to your website through social media referrals.

Share Engaging Content

When using social media for marketing purposes, it's important to share content that is both engaging and shareable. By creating content that resonates with your target audience, you increase the chances of it being shared, thereby expanding your reach and driving more traffic to your website. This can include anything from informative blog posts and videos to visually appealing graphics and infographics.

Engage with Your Audience

Engaging with your audience on social media is crucial for building a strong online presence and driving traffic to your website. Responding to comments, messages, and inquiries in a timely and friendly manner shows that you value your audience's input and are dedicated to providing exceptional customer service. By actively engaging with your audience, you foster a sense of community and loyalty, which can lead to increased website traffic through word-of-mouth referrals.

Email Marketing

Build an Email List

Email marketing remains one of the most effective ways to drive traffic to your website. Building an email list allows you to directly reach out to your target audience and nurture relationships with your subscribers. To build an email list, you can offer valuable resources or incentives in exchange for email addresses, such as ebooks, discounts, or exclusive content. By consistently growing and engaging your email list, you can drive traffic to your website through targeted email campaigns.

Send Targeted Campaigns

Segmenting your email list and sending targeted campaigns can significantly improve the success of your email marketing efforts. By categorizing your subscribers based on their interests, demographics, or purchase history, you can create personalized and relevant email campaigns. Sending targeted campaigns ensures that your subscribers receive content that is tailored to their specific needs and interests, increasing the chances of them clicking through to your website and generating traffic.

Include Call-to-Action

Every email you send should include a clear and compelling call-to-action (CTA) that encourages recipients to take a specific action, such as visiting your website. Including CTAs in your email campaigns directs your subscribers to your website and can drive a significant amount of traffic. Whether it's inviting them to explore a new blog post, guiding them to a product or service page, or offering an exclusive promotion, effective CTAs can help increase website traffic and conversions.

Influencer Marketing

Identify Relevant Influencers

Influencer marketing involves partnering with individuals who have a significant following and influence in your target market. When choosing influencers to collaborate with, it's important to identify those who align with your brand's values and resonate with your target audience. By working with relevant influencers, you can leverage their reach and credibility to promote your website, attract their followers, and drive traffic to your site.

Collaborate with Influencers

Once you have identified relevant influencers, collaborating with them can have a tremendous impact on your website traffic. This can include guest posting on their blogs or websites, being featured in their social media posts, or co-creating content. When you collaborate with influencers, their audience becomes more likely to engage with your brand and visit your website. By strategically partnering with influencers, you can tap into their existing fan base and gain valuable exposure.

Leverage User-Generated Content

User-generated content refers to content created by your customers or followers that showcases their experience with your brand. Encouraging and showcasing user-generated content can help build trust and credibility for your brand. By leveraging user-generated content and featuring it on your website or social media platforms, you can drive more traffic as people are more likely to engage with content created by their peers. Additionally, user-generated content can provide valuable insights and testimonials that can attract potential customers to visit your website.

Guest Blogging

Find High-Quality Blogs

Guest blogging involves writing and publishing articles on other websites or blogs. This strategy allows you to tap into an existing audience and generate traffic back to your website through backlinks. When looking for blogs to guest post on, it's important to choose high-quality and relevant ones that align with your industry or niche. This ensures that the audience of the blog is likely to be interested in your content, increasing the chances of attracting traffic to your website.

Pitch Unique and Valuable Topics

When reaching out to blogs to pitch your guest post ideas, it's essential to offer unique and valuable topics that will resonate with their readers. Demonstrating your expertise and providing valuable insights in your proposed topics increases the likelihood of your guest post being accepted. By offering valuable content, you can establish yourself as an authority in your industry and attract readers who are interested in learning more, ultimately driving traffic to your website.

Include Backlinks to Your Website

One of the main advantages of guest blogging is the opportunity to include backlinks to your website within your guest posts. By strategically placing backlinks within your content, you can drive traffic back to specific pages on your website. These backlinks not only increase your website's visibility and reach, but they also improve its SEO by indicating to search engines that your website is reputable and valuable.

Paid Advertising

Use Pay-per-Click (PPC) Ads

Paid advertising, specifically pay-per-click (PPC) ads, can be a highly effective strategy for driving website traffic. PPC ads allow you to display your ads on search engine results pages or social media platforms and pay only when someone clicks on your ad. By targeting your ads to specific keywords or demographics, you can reach a relevant audience and drive traffic to your website. It's important to continuously monitor and optimize your PPC campaigns to ensure they are generating a positive return on investment (ROI).

Set Clear Conversion Goals

When running paid advertising campaigns, it's crucial to set clear conversion goals that align with your overall marketing objectives. Whether it's lead generation, product sales, or newsletter sign-ups, defining your conversion goals helps you measure the success of your campaigns and optimize them for better results. By aligning your ad messaging and landing pages with your conversion goals, you can improve the chances of driving traffic that converts on your website.

Monitor Return on Investment (ROI)

Monitoring the return on investment (ROI) of your paid advertising efforts is essential for optimizing your campaigns and maximizing your website traffic. By tracking key metrics such as click-through rates, conversion rates, and cost per acquisition, you can identify which ads and campaigns are performing well and generating the most traffic. By regularly analyzing your ROI, you can make informed decisions about allocating your advertising budget to drive the highest possible traffic and optimize your overall marketing strategy.

Website Optimization

Improve Website Loading Speed

A crucial aspect of increasing website traffic is ensuring that your website loads quickly and efficiently. Slow-loading websites not only frustrate visitors but can also negatively impact your search engine rankings. To improve your website's loading speed, consider optimizing image sizes, minimizing the use of plugins and scripts, and leveraging caching mechanisms. By optimizing your website's loading speed, you can provide a better user experience and encourage visitors to stay on your site longer, increasing the chances of conversion and repeat visits.

Enhance User Experience

User experience plays a significant role in attracting and retaining website visitors. A website that is intuitive, easy to navigate, and visually appealing can greatly enhance the user experience. Consider optimizing your website's layout, improving site navigation, and ensuring your content is visually appealing and easy to read. By providing a positive user experience, you increase the likelihood of visitors exploring your website further, engaging with your content, and ultimately driving more traffic.

Optimize for Mobile Devices

With the increasing use of smartphones and tablets, it's essential to optimize your website for mobile devices. Mobile optimization ensures that your website displays properly and functions seamlessly on smaller screens. Responsive web design, fast-loading mobile pages, and intuitive navigation are key factors in optimizing your website for mobile. By providing a user-friendly mobile experience, you can attract and retain mobile users, ultimately driving more traffic to your website.

Collaborate with Other Websites

Guest Posting

Guest posting, as mentioned earlier, involves writing and publishing articles on other websites or blogs. This collaboration allows you to tap into an existing audience, increase your brand visibility, and drive traffic to your website through backlinks. By finding high-quality and relevant websites that accept guest posts, you can expand your reach and attract a new audience to your website.


Cross-promotion involves partnering with other websites or businesses in your industry to promote one another's products or services. By collaborating with complementary businesses and cross-promoting each other's offerings, you can reach a wider audience and drive traffic to your website. This can be done through joint marketing campaigns, sharing each other's content, or offering exclusive promotions to each other's customers. Cross-promotion can be a powerful strategy to increase website traffic through leveraging existing audiences.


Establishing partnerships with other websites or businesses in your industry can be mutually beneficial in terms of driving website traffic. By partnering with a reputable and relevant brand, you can reach their audience and potentially gain new customers or website visitors. This can involve co-creating content, hosting joint webinars or events, or simply promoting each other's products or services. By strategically selecting partners that align with your brand values and target audience, you can significantly increase your website traffic and expand your reach.

Data Analysis and Tracking

Set Up Google Analytics

To effectively increase website traffic, it's crucial to set up Google Analytics or similar tracking tools. Google Analytics provides insights into your website's performance, including information about your audience, traffic sources, and user behavior. This data can help you identify areas for improvement, track the success of your marketing efforts, and make informed decisions to optimize your website and marketing strategy for increased traffic.

Analyze Traffic Sources

Analyzing your website's traffic sources is essential for understanding where your visitors are coming from and which marketing strategies are driving the most traffic. By identifying the sources that generate the most traffic, you can allocate your resources and focus on the most effective channels. This analysis can also help you identify opportunities to expand your reach and invest in additional marketing strategies that resonate with your target audience.

Identify Areas for Improvement

By continuously analyzing your website's performance and user data, you can identify areas for improvement and take actionable steps to increase website traffic. This can include identifying high bounce rates and optimizing the corresponding landing pages, finding pages with low time on page and improving their content or design, or analyzing conversion funnels to identify bottlenecks and make necessary adjustments. By regularly tracking and analyzing your website's data, you can make data-driven decisions that lead to increased traffic and better overall website performance.